What does a provisioning analyst do?

A provisioning analyst is responsible for setting up and configuring systems, services, or accounts to ensure they are ready for use by clients or employees. They often work with network, software, or hardware resources, using tools like provisioning software and following technical procedures to ensure accurate and timely deployment. Strong attention to detail and knowledge of IT infrastructure are essential for this role.

What does a Full Time Provisioning Analyst do?

A Full Time Provisioning Analyst is responsible for managing and coordinating the setup and deployment of services, such as telecommunications, IT systems, or utilities, for an organization or its clients. Their duties typically involve reviewing service requests, configuring systems, ensuring resources are allocated correctly, and troubleshooting any provisioning issues. They work closely with technical teams, vendors, and customers to ensure that services are delivered accurately and on time. Strong organizational and communication skills are crucial in this role, as is a keen attention to detail. Provisioning Analysts often use specialized software to track and manage orders throughout the fulfillment process.

What are some common challenges faced by Full Time Provisioning Analysts, and how can they be addressed?

Full Time Provisioning Analysts often encounter challenges such as managing high volumes of service requests, coordinating with multiple departments, and ensuring timely delivery of provisioning tasks. Effective communication and strong organizational skills are essential to navigate these challenges, as is familiarity with relevant provisioning software and processes. Staying proactive, documenting workflows, and building good relationships with team members can help analysts resolve issues quickly and maintain efficient operations.

Job description

Overview

This role can be hired remote in NC, AZ, NE.

This position supports Information Security and Cyber Threat management programs within the Bank at an advanced level of ability. Analyzes vulnerability and threat data to provide actionable intelligence for cyber defense efforts. Evaluates the Bank's networks and systems to identify technical security gaps or deficiencies. Recommends process improvements and technical solutions to address the identified gaps or deficiencies. Facilitates the defense of the organization's information security and technological architecture through ongoing reporting and escalation of emerging threats. May provide guidance for less experienced associates in the work group or assist special projects.


Responsibilities
  • Security Review - Monitors and evaluates security incidents, system alerts, audit events, and other activity for potential threats against the Bank's networks and systems. Detects anomalies, malware infections, and intrusion attempts. Identifies, recommends, and executes appropriate mitigation tactics for identified threats. May perform system testing or provisioning.
  • Analysis - Analyzes data from various operating systems, databases, and applications within the Bank. Sources and interprets data to proactively search for threats.
  • Business Support - Supports the defense of the organization's information security and technological architecture through a number of operational and technical tasks. Ensures all cyber security monitoring systems are online and fully operational as well as ensuring compliance with all security policies and standards. Maintains current knowledge about threat indicators, attack trends, and cyber-intel as well as news and reports from industry sources. Participates in the creation and maintenance of playbooks and incident response procedures. May answer inquiries or facilitate training on security threats for other associates in the work group.
  • Reporting - Produces reports that document investigation and security incidents as well as the results of analysis. Provides analytics and reporting that facilitates actionable cyber-intelligence within daily operations. Conveys information to the appropriate parties, which includes both internal and external partners.

Qualifications

Bachelor's Degree and 4 years of experience in Information security OR High School Diploma or GED and 8 years of experience in Information security
